Braden, Fulk earn All-GLVC honors

Rockhurst's Riley Braden and Eva Fulk earned All-Conference honors from the Great Lakes Valley Conference, as the league office announced the Softball postseason awards on Wednesday. Both Braden and Fulk earned All-GLVC Third Team honors. 

Braden, a freshman from Olathe, Kansas, leads the team in ERA (2.36), which ranks sixth in the GLVC. She also leads Rockhurst in opposing batting average (.206), ranking third in the GLVC. Braden has allowed 21 earned runs this season, which is the second lowest in the GLVC and leads the league in least hits allowed (47).

Fulk, a junior outfielder from Ankeny, Iowa, currently leads the team in batting average (.368), hits (50) and triples (four). She also leads the team in stolen bases (24), which ranks fourth in the GLVC.

The league recognized 15 GLVC James R. Spalding Sportsmanship Award Individual nominees who have distinguished themselves through sportsmanship and ethical behavior. Eva Fulk is Rockhurst's nominee. These individuals must also be in good academic standing and have demonstrated good citizenship outside of the sports-competition setting. The honorees are now eligible to become one of their school's two Spalding Sportsmanship Award winners, which will be announced in May.
